In an age where content is currency, few have disrupted the landscape quite like Adam22 and Lena The Plug. What began with a BMX blog and a camgirl’s rise to influencer status has evolved into one of the most controversial yet culturally resonant brands in digital media: No Jumper and their spin-off collaborations that blur the lines between podcasting, adult entertainment, and viral spectacle.

At its core, Adam and Lena’s approach is unapologetically modern — raw, algorithm-savvy, and unafraid to push social boundaries. Whether they’re interviewing chart-topping rappers, adult stars, or internet provocateurs, their content leans into friction, curiosity, and authenticity. They’ve created a new kind of media empire: one that thrives on transparency, sexuality, and cultural tension. In doing so, they’ve amassed millions of loyal viewers and turned their public relationship into a monetizable narrative, one only possible in the creator-led era of 2020s media.

Beyond the clickbait and shock value lies a deeper cultural shift. Adam22 and Lena represent a generation of creators who aren’t asking for permission from legacy platforms or networks. They’re building hybrid brands that speak directly to niche audiences at scale — monetizing not just views, but identity, controversy, and access. Love them or hate them, one thing is certain: they didn’t just start a podcast. They helped rewrite the rules of what podcasting — and content entrepreneurship — could look like.
